COURSE OUTLINE 2005-2006

Coursework grades are available here. Please Click!

0. Course Summary
1. Session1: An Introduction to Electronic Commerce Tutorial #1 Laboratory #1
2. Session 2: Internetworking and the WWW Tutorial #2 Laboratory #2
3. Session 3: Building a Web Site: Part I Tutorial #3 Laboratory #3
4. Session 4: Building a Web Site: Part II Tutorial #4 Laboratory #4
5. Session 5: Building a Web Site: Part III Tutorial #5 Laboratory #5
6. Session 6: Building Dynamic Web Sites: Part I Tutorial #6 Laboratory #6
7. Session 7: Building Dynamic Web Sites: Part II Tutorial #7 Laboratory #7
8. Session 8: Building Dynamic Web Sites: Part III Tutorial #8 Laboratory #8
9. Session 9: Building Dynamic Web Sites: Part IV Tutorial #9 Laboratory #9
10. Session 10: Securing E-Commerce Web Sites Tutorial #10 Laboratory #10



Supplemental Materials
ABOUT THE INTERNET
>> Terms and Definitions
>> History of the Internet

INTERNET APPLICATIONS (INFORMATIVE)
>> Protocols [HTTP, HTTPS, FTP, Telnet, IMAP, POP3, SMTP, SSL, WAP]
>> Electronic Mail
>> Online Chat [MSN, AIM, IRC]
>> Search Engines

ARCHITECTURE & TOPOLOGIES
>> Overview of the Architecture and Topology of the Internet
>> ISP
>> Routers
>> DNS
>> Uniform Resource Locator (URLs)
>> Domains
>> Intranets
>> Extranets

INTERNET CONNECTIVITY
>> Dial-Up
>> ISDN
>> DSL
>> SONET
>> ATM
>> Wireless
>> Comparison of types

E-BUSINESS APPLICATIONS
>> Evolution of e-Businesses
>>
Architecture
>> B2B vs. B2C
>> E-Business vs. e-Commerce

DISTRIBUTED APPLICATION SYSTEMS
>> n-tier Applicatons
>> Web Servers and Application Servers
>> Distributed Applications

SECURITY
>> Authentication
>> Authorization
>> Encryption/ Decryption
>> Security Breaches
>> Firewalls
>> Case Study: a secure Business Solution


Lecture Notes 2004-2005

  1. An Introduction to Electronic Commerce
  2. Internetworking and the World Wide Web
  3. Building a Web Site: Part I
  4. Building a Web Site: Part II
  5. Building a Web Site: Part III
  6. Building a Web Site: Part IV
  7. Building Dynamic Web Sites: PartI
  8. Building Dynamic Web Sites: PartII
  9. Building Dynamic Web Sites: PartIII
  10. Securing E-Commerce Web sites

Assignment 2004-2005

  1. Assignment #1 (26/02/05)

 

Tests 2004-2005

  1. Test #1
  2. Test #2